Why Choose Log Cabin Construction?
Log cabins have numerous benefits that make them an enticing choice for homeowners in Uruguay:
1. Sustainability
- Log cabins use wood, a sustainable resource, which supports sustainable building practices.
- Naturally sourced logs are naturally degradable and have a low ecological impact.
2. Thermal Efficiency
- Wood has natural insulating properties, which helps to maintain a comfortable temperature throughout the year.
- Correctly constructed log cabins can minimize heating & cooling expenses.
3. Visual Appeal
- Log cabins use a special rustic beauty that attract numerous property owners.
- The natural textures and colors of wood can be quickly coupled with varied interior styles.

- Quality log cabins can last for years, if not longer, with the ideal upkeep.
- Lumber can hold up against extreme weather condition conditions when dealt with and maintained correctly.
Construction Process Overview
Building a log cabin involves several key steps, and understanding this process can help prospective builders plan effectively.
| Step | Description |
|---|---|
| 1. Planning | Assess land, budget plan, and design. Speak with architects and home builders. |
| 2. Product Sourcing | Recognize sustainable wood sources; focus on local suppliers. |
| 3. Structure Laying | Build a strong structure utilizing concrete or stone. |
| 4. Log Selection | Select appropriate logs based on size, type, and quality. |
| 5. Structure Assembly | Begin with corner logs, working upward; ensure proper positioning. |
| 6. Insulation | Include insulation in between logs, if wanted, for enhanced energy effectiveness. |
| 7. Roof Installation | Install roofing trusses, covering with shingles or metal roof. |
| 8. Ending up Touches | Include windows, doors, and interior finishes based on design choices. |
Secret Materials for Log Cabin Construction
The products picked for building a log cabin play an essential role in determining its resilience and aesthetic appeal. Here's a breakdown of essential materials:
| Material | Description |
|---|---|
| Logs | The main structural part. Typical choices include pine, cedar, and fir. |
| Insulation | Optional but suggested for energy performance; can consist of fiberglass or foam. |
| Roofing | Materials such as shingles, metal sheets, or thatch can be utilized for roof. |
| Concrete | For the structure, it should be resilient to support the cabin. |
| Fasteners | Top quality screws and brackets for securing logs together. |
| Finishes | Discolorations and sealants for safeguarding wood from moisture and UV damage. |

Regularly Asked Questions
Q1: What types of wood are best for log cabin construction in Uruguay?
A1: Pine, cedar, and eucalyptus are popular options due to their schedule, resilience, and resistance to pests.
Q2: How long does it require to develop a log cabin?
A2: The timeframe can vary depending upon size and intricacy, but generally, it varies from a number of months to over a year.
Q3: Do I need a building authorization to construct a log cabin in Uruguay?
A3: Yes, obtaining regional licenses is important to ensure compliance with structure codes and policies.
Q4: What is the average expense of developing a log cabin in Uruguay?
A4: Costs can vary extensively based on size, materials, and area, but a basic log cabin can vary from ₤ 50,000 to over ₤ 150,000.
Q5: How do I preserve a log cabin?
A5: Regular evaluations for indications of damage or wear and tear, applying protective finishes, and making sure correct drainage around the foundation are necessary for maintenance.
